Garden-Fresh Foods is recalling various cut vegetables, ready-to-eat salads, slaw, spread and dip products sold under various brands and code dates manufactured prior to November 06, 2013 because they may be contaminated with Listeria monocytogenes.
Garden Fresh Foods is recalling yellow pepper sticks produced before November 6, 2013 because they may contain Listeria monocytogenes, a bacteria that can cause serious illness. This recall affects products sold between November 9-11, 2013, and consumers should avoid using them if they were purchased during this time frame.
Listeria monocytogenes is a bacteria that can cause severe infections, especially in pregnant women, newborns, and the elderly. Contaminated food can lead to serious illness or even death if not properly handled.
Anyone who purchased Garden Fresh Foods yellow pepper sticks between November 9-11, 2013. Pregnant women, newborns, and elderly individuals are at higher risk for serious illness from Listeria.
Check for products labeled 'Garden Fresh Foods, 1/4" x 1" Yellow Pepper Sticks, 2/2 lb.' with a code date before November 6, 2013. Products were sold between November 9-11, 2013.
